Frequently Asked Questions about North Tonawanda

What is the current price range for One Bedroom North Tonawanda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in North Tonawanda ranges from $609 to $2,120 with an average monthly rent of $1,339.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in North Tonawanda c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in North Tonawanda range from $711 to $4,995.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,636.

How expensive are North Tonawanda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 27 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in North Tonawanda on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$795 to $2,010 - averaging $1,529 for the location.
